PROBLEM TO BE SOLVED: To provide a highly reliable optical disk drive by preventing a condenser lens or the optical disk from being damaged in the manner of evading the collision of the optical disk with the condenser lens. SOLUTION: The optical disk drive is provided with light receiving areas of light beams divided in the almost concentric circular state, and a photodetector 21 is used for outputting a signal corresponding to the reflected light quantity from the optical disk. By a surface vicinity detector 61, the signals from each light receiving area of the photodetector 21 are summed up and the detecting signal continuously changing so that a focal point of the light beam has one maximum point in the part from a surface of the optical disk to an information surface, is outputted. The approaching state of the focal point of the light beam to the information surface of the optical disk 1 is discriminated by an information surface detector 62 by detecting the inclination of the detected signal. Since the approach of the optical disk to the condenser lens 14 is judged by the result of this discrimination, the collision of the optical disk 1 with the condenser lens 14 is prevented.
